Can I throw all types of waste in my skip?

This is among the most popular questions people have about our skip hire service. The most important thing to keep in mind is that you can load your skip with a wide range of different materials. After all, there are numerous kinds of waste that can result from garden work, construction work and house clearances.

Some of the most common items that we pick up in skips include garden soil, wood, bush trimmings, cabinets, sinks, and various household items.

There are some materials that you are not allowed to discard in the skip. This includes any electrical goods (dishwashers, monitors or washing machines for example), car tyres, sheets of asbestos, plasterboard and paint. They are all classed as hazardous waste materials, and getting rid of them must abide by a completely different process to ensure they don’t result in damage to the environment.

Is it ok to fill up my skip higher than the level load line?

You must not fill up the skip past the level load line. If you fill it up over the tip of this level, it means that your skip will not be safe and secure to move, and you can be asked to take off the excess rubbish before it can be picked up.

What is a roll-on roll-off skip?

If you manage a company in Wickham and need to dispose of substantial quantities of light waste materials, a roll-on roll-off container might be a fantastic choice. Available in 20 – 40 cubic yards, these are the biggest waste disposal skips that are available.

As the name indicates, these containers are rolled off and on the lorry with a hook, as opposed to conventional skips, that are lifted by using chains.

Can I have a skip delivered on the road in Wickham?

Normally, it will be possible to have your skip put on the road, pavement or grass verge outside of your property or company. But in order to do this, you have got to have permission from your local council in Wickham, which is known as a skip permit. We will organise this for you, so you don’t need to worry. The local authority do charge a fee for your permit, and it may sometimes take up to 24-2 days for them to authorise this.

What size is a builder’s skip?

As the name indicates, a builders skip means the size of skip most often supplied for building and construction work. There are generally two sizes that can be classed as being a builder’s skip – the 6 yard and 8 yard skip. They are both heavy-duty bins that can be used to get rid of substantial volumes of construction and demolition waste materials, like earth, concrete and bricks.

Although branded a builders skip, these can of course be used for a number of other domestic and business waste disposal jobs.

Will the skip be supplied with a drop down door?

Getting a skip with a drop door will make filling waste into the skip a lot easier. This is especially the case with heavy materials such as soil and hardcore, which can then be loaded straight into the skip using a wheelbarrow. It may also make loading up large bulky objects like pieces of furniture much easier as well.

What are the different skip sizes to pick from?

This site offers a whole variety of skip sizes to residential and business customers throughout the UK. We have a skip to suit all needs – from the modest 2 cubic yard mini skip to the huge 40 cubic yard roll-on roll-off container.

Here are the different sizes on offer, with a rough idea of the amount of waste each skip is capable of holding:

  • 2 Cubic Yard – 20-30 bin bags
  • 4 Cubic Yard – 30-40 bin bags
  • 6 Cubic Yard – 50-60 bin bags
  • 8 Cubic Yard – 60-80 bin bags
  • 10 Cubic Yard – 80-100 bin bags
  • 12 Cubic Yard – 100-120 bin bags
  • 14 Cubic Yard – 120-140 bin bags
  • 16 Cubic Yard – 140-160 bin bags

Can I get rid of electronic products in my skip?

No, you can not dispose of old or unwanted electronic waste items in a skip. This includes such things as laptops or computers, microwaves, dishwashers, freezers and monitors. These items can’t be disposed of in your skip as they can include hazardous materials and components.

As a result of the 2003 WEEE (Waste Electrical and Electronic Equipment) Regulations, old electrical products cannot be sent to landfill and must be reused or recycled.

What will happen to the rubbish in my skip?

Once you have finished filling your skip, we come and get it. It will be transported to a waste recycling station either in or local to Wickham where we will separate the rubbish into its composite types (wood, metal, rubble, etc.). By separating the waste, we can reuse and recycle as much of it as possible.
